Dove Lewis is open 24/7 on NW Pettygrove in Northwest Portland, and they handle serious emergency surgery. If something goes wrong with your dog at 2 AM on a Sunday, this is where vets in the city send their own animals. They've got the operating rooms and ICU setup to handle acute stuff—perforated organs, trauma, whatever. The 3.6 rating reflects real outcomes: people whose dogs came in critical and left alive. One person's 14-year-old had a colon perforation and was back home four days later because of their surgery team. Another owner's dog that got hit or injured got triaged immediately and came out of it.
Communication is consistent across reviews. They tell you what's happening, walk you through decisions, and don't disappear into the back leaving you hanging. Staff from front desk to techs to surgeons actually engage instead of just doing the work. That matters when you're sitting there at 3 AM wondering if your dog's going to make it. Cost gets mentioned as reasonable for emergency surgery, which in 2024 is worth noting—emergency places can bleed you dry. They also handle exotics if that comes up, so they're not just dog-focused despite being your go-to for dogs specifically.
